Pentair delivers a comprehensive range of smart, sustainable water solutions to homes, business and industry globally. Its portfolio of solutions enables customers to access clean, safe water, reduce water consumption, as well as recovering and reusing it. Its Consumer Solutions segment designs, manufactures and sells energy-efficient residential and commercial pool equipment and accessories, and commercial and residential water treatment products and systems. Residential and commercial pool equipment and accessories include pumps, filters, heaters, lights, automatic controls, automatic cleaners, maintenance equipment and pool accessories. Water treatment products and systems comprise pressure tanks, control valves, activated carbon products, conventional filtration products, and point-of-entry and point-of-use systems. Applications for the pool business's products include residential and commercial pool maintenance, repair, renovation, service and construction.
